2017 Thor Challenger changes

Just thought I'd share this paper from the Thor rep on the changes for the 2017 model year Challengers. I also have pics of the new interior colors, new cabinet color, and new exterior color, if anyone is interested.

FYI - the paper is wrong; the new wood color is Pacific Cherry, not Milan Cherry.

I guess I better hang on to my 37ND. It appears it will soon be a classic. Are they going to add the outdoor kitchen option to another floorplan or do away with it in the Challengers? The nice thing about the 37ND is that it is the only Thor Class A with an outdoor kitchen without having the full wall slide.

I like the addition of the entry step light. I had a very long discussion with Thor about the poor design of the exterior light being on the slide and it not lighting the step at night.

My mistake, Thor started putting outdoor kitchen in 2 slide units in 2015. Until then, when we were looking, they were only in units with the full wall slide. The 2016 Challenger 36TL also has the outdoor kitchen without full wall slide.

One thing I noticed is that Thor is no longer listing the 3TRAK system on the longer slides. Are they going to 3TRAK on all slides or did they just drop it from the brochures?

In my 2017 Challenger 37LX, The oval table stores under the bed. I added some non-skidmaterial to keep it from sliding around. The pole stores in the rear hallway closet. There are 2 plastic clips that hold it in place.
